Bootstrap5 模态框

用户名:admin

Bootstrap教程  | 阅读: 45

发表:湖南  2025/8/15 9:41:20

未关注

模态框(Modal)是覆盖在父窗体上的子窗体。通常,目的是显示来自一个单独的源的内容,可以在不离开父窗体的情况下有一些互动。子窗体可提供信息交互等。添加动画 使用 .fade 类可以设置模态框弹出或关闭的效果:模态框尺寸 我们可以通过添加 .modal-sm 类来创建一个小模态框,.modal-lg 类可以创建一个大模态框。 尺寸类放在
元素的 .modal-dialog 类后 :全屏幕显示 使用 .modal-fullscreen 类可以让模态框全屏幕显示: 模态框居中显示 使用 .modal-dialog-centered 类可以设置模态框水平和垂直方向都居中显示: 模态框滚动条 默认情况下模态框如果包含很多内容,页面会自动生成一个滚动,模态框随着页面的滚动而滚动: 如果我们只想在模态框里头设置一个滚动条,可以使用 .modal-dialog-scrollable 类:

水平和垂直方向都居中显示

点击按钮打开模态框

  <h3>水平和垂直方向都居中显示</h3>
  <p>点击按钮打开模态框</p>
  
  <button type="button" class="btn btn-primary" data-bs-toggle="modal" data-bs-target="#myModal">
    打开模态框
  </button>
</div>
 
<!-- 模态框 -->
<div class="modal" id="myModal">
  <div class="modal-dialog modal-dialog-centered">
    <div class="modal-content">
 
      <!-- 模态框头部 -->
      <div class="modal-header">
        <h4 class="modal-title">模态框标题</h4>
        <button type="button" class="btn-close" data-bs-dismiss="modal"></button>
      </div>
 
      <!-- 模态框内容 -->
      <div class="modal-body">
        模态框内容..
      </div>
 
      <!-- 模态框底部 -->
      <div class="modal-footer">
        <button type="button" class="btn btn-danger" data-bs-dismiss="modal">关闭</button>
      </div>
 
    </div>
</div>
上一篇:   Bootstrap5 字体颜色
下一篇:   Bootstrap5 轮播